Given all the problems Thailand has been through the last few months plus the fact that the world-economy is at a low I would like to ask how life is as a Dive Pro or Shop / Boat owner in different locations in Thailand.
Phuket seems to be fairly busy with tourists but they don't seem to spend a lot of money or do things and as far as I know are equipment sales, courses, daytrips and LOB bookings all pretty meagre.
How's (dive-) tourism currently in Pattaya, Krabi, Koh Samui, Koh Phangan, Koh Tao, Koh Lanta, Phi-Phi, Koh Chang, Koh Lipe, Koh Adang and Khao Lak?

Hi Bowmouth
Business here on Phuket is certainly down and the tourists that are here are not spending much money. The prices of the Liveaboards are cheaper than they were 10 years ago as the operators are offering last minute special deals in order to get some numbers up in order for the boats to go. Even with these fantastic offers some DC operators are still splicing prices even further. :confused:

Also some of the daytrip boats are cancelling due to the low numbers. This is all great for the divers coming here as they are getting such fantastic deals.
